HMN Financial, Inc. is the savings and loan holding company of Home Federal Savings Bank. Home Federal has a community banking philosophy and operates retail banking facilities. HMN's business involves attracting deposits from the general public and using such deposits to originate or purchase one-to-four family residential, commercial real estate, and multi-family mortgage loans in addition to consumer, construction, and commercial business loans. HMN also invests in mortgage-backed and related securities, investment securities and other permissible investments.
